It isn't documented in the manual for that system, but 1,4  is usually a faulty battery error.  Shut down, disconnect AC power and remove the base cover.  Disconnect the battery from the system board and power up on AC only. If the flash sequence ceases, the battery needs to be replaced. Answer from ejn63 on dell.com

4 amber 1 white means a bad battery 90% of the time. The pattern code indicates that the main battery cannot power the system. Seeing that the battery degraded substantially as well, you're likely looking at needing a new battery. If it's under warranty hit dell up and if not i'd buy a new genuine one from ebay (dell part number is TMFYT) More on reddit.com

This article applies to This article does not apply to This article is not tied to any specific product. Not all product versions are identified in this article. ... The power LED flickers 4 Amber 1 White during a battery OTP (over temperature protection) event.

The blinking pattern you’re observing on your Dell Inspiron 3558 (4 times amber followed by 1 time white) indicates a Battery Issue. Since your laptop is an older model, it’s possible that the battery has reached the end of its lifespan. Battery Replacement: You’ll need to replace the battery. You can find compatible replacement batteries for your Dell Inspiron 3558. Here’s a link to a replacement battery that you can consider. Battery Report Check: Create a battery report to check the status of your current battery. Open a Command Prompt window (search for 'cmd' in the Start menu). Type the following command and press Enter: powercfg /batteryreport This will generate a battery report. Locate the report file (usually saved in your user folder) and open it. Compare the Design Capacity value with the Full Charge Capacity value. For a healthy battery, these values should be nearly the same. Temporary fix/Workaround: Hard Reset Turn off the laptop. Disconnect  the AC adapter and remove the battery or simply remove the base cover and disconnect the battery cable. Disconnect all devices such as USB drives, printers, webcams, and media cards (SD/xD). Press and hold the power button for 15 to 20 seconds to drain the residual power. Connect the AC adapter and battery. Turn on the computer. If you still need assistance, please contact support by clicking the ‘Get Help Now’ button located at the bottom right corner of the page.
